A well-decorated townhome will sell better than a hodge podge one.

And, you LIVE THERE! You should like it! I wouldn't go crazy with the budget but I would work to make it something you love yet still appealing to the "average buyer." Nothing crazy, even if you love crazy, but still what you love.

---------- Post added at 05:23 PM ---------- Previous post was at 05:22 PM ----------

We love ceiling fans. I hate a/c and use it only when absolutely necessary. We use our ceiling fans a LOT. And, when a/c is on, a ceiling fan on low will reduce the electric bill. It moves the air and you feel cooler at a higher temp.

Yeah. We have 4 cats. Microfiber holds up the best with cats and messy kids. You can get stains off of microfiber so easily. My DH picked out our new furniture and he got faux leather. The cats keep trying to scratch it.
